17#pragma once
18
19#include "AudioPort.h"
20#include <utils/Errors.h>
21#include <utils/String8.h>
22#include <utils/SortedVector.h>
23#include <cutils/config_utils.h>
24#include <system/audio.h>
25#include <system/audio_policy.h>
26
27namespace android {
28
29class DeviceDescriptor : public AudioPort, public AudioPortConfig
30{
31public:
32     // Note that empty name refers by convention to a generic device.
33    explicit DeviceDescriptor(audio_devices_t type, const String8 &tagName = String8(""));
34
35    virtual ~DeviceDescriptor() {}
36
37    virtual const String8 getTagName() const { return mTagName; }
38
39    audio_devices_t type() const { return mDeviceType; }
40
41    bool equals(const sp<DeviceDescriptor>& other) const;
42
43    // AudioPortConfig
44    virtual sp<AudioPort> getAudioPort() const { return (AudioPort*) this; }
45    virtual void toAudioPortConfig(struct audio_port_config *dstConfig,
46            const struct audio_port_config *srcConfig = NULL) const;
47
48    // AudioPort
49    virtual void attach(const sp<HwModule>& module);
50    virtual void toAudioPort(struct audio_port *port) const;
51    virtual void importAudioPort(const sp<AudioPort>& port);
52
53    audio_port_handle_t getId() const;
54    status_t dump(int fd, int spaces, int index, bool verbose = true) const;
55    void log() const;
56
57    String8 mAddress;
58
59private:
60    String8 mTagName; // Unique human readable identifier for a device port found in conf file.
61    audio_devices_t     mDeviceType;
62    audio_port_handle_t mId;
63
64friend class DeviceVector;
65};
66
67class DeviceVector : public SortedVector<sp<DeviceDescriptor> >
68{
69public:
70    DeviceVector() : SortedVector(), mDeviceTypes(AUDIO_DEVICE_NONE) {}
71
72    ssize_t add(const sp<DeviceDescriptor>& item);
73    void add(const DeviceVector &devices);
74    ssize_t remove(const sp<DeviceDescriptor>& item);
75    ssize_t indexOf(const sp<DeviceDescriptor>& item) const;
76
77    audio_devices_t types() const { return mDeviceTypes; }
78
79    sp<DeviceDescriptor> getDevice(audio_devices_t type, const String8& address) const;
80    DeviceVector getDevicesFromType(audio_devices_t types) const;
81    sp<DeviceDescriptor> getDeviceFromId(audio_port_handle_t id) const;
82    sp<DeviceDescriptor> getDeviceFromTagName(const String8 &tagName) const;
83    DeviceVector getDevicesFromTypeAddr(audio_devices_t type, const String8& address) const;
84
85    audio_devices_t getDevicesFromHwModule(audio_module_handle_t moduleHandle) const;
86
87    status_t dump(int fd, const String8 &tag, int spaces = 0, bool verbose = true) const;
88
89private:
90    void refreshTypes();
91    audio_devices_t mDeviceTypes;
92};
93
94}; // namespace android
